I am not sure I would resort to paying the 8 hours of labor. Could turn out to be a waste of your money.

I bought my '06 GS300 12/28/05 in Massachusetts. My first complaint came 1 month later, but I attributed it to having had them add Satellite radio after market, which I was convinced caused the rattles.

The dealer added foam for the first fix and that worked well as we just came into spring. Next winter same problem. They added more foam. This time it worked for 1 month.

Brought the car back and took the loaner. Told them to call me when they 100% fixed it. I had the loaner for 2.5 weeks. They completely replaced the dashboard (which I confirmed by having made a notch in the old one). Even though it was still under warranty the fought the good fight but lost.

Long story short, the fix lasted maybe 1 year. Today I live with the squeaks mostly in the winter and turn up the music.

Try putting a soft, thick, eraser between the windshield and the dashboard. If it works, put black electrical tape around it and push it as far in as it can go. Barely visible and requires no dashboard autopsy...kept me happy for about a month and a half before they fixed it at the dealership.
